    1 Counselors must communicate the nature‚ risks‚ and benefits of the procedures‚ treatment‚ research or any other thing that the client is consenting to. This also includes authorizing the counselor to release information‚ communicate by email‚ text‚ or to record a session. 2.     The role of the counsellor is to facilitate a person’s resolution to problem issues whilst respecting their values‚ personal resources‚ culture and capacity for choice. Counselling can provide people with a regular time and space to talk about their problems and explore difficult feelings in a confidential and dependable environment.
